What is the Least Common Multiple of 83903 and 83912?
Least common multiple or lowest common denominator (lcd) can be calculated in two way; with the LCM formula calculation of greatest common factor (GCF), or multiplying the prime factors with the highest exponent factor.
Least common multiple (LCM) of 83903 and 83912 is 7040468536.
LCM(83903,83912) = 7040468536
Least Common Multiple of 83903 and 83912 with GCF Formula
The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 83903 and 83912, than apply into the LCM equation.
GCF(83903,83912) = 1
LCM(83903,83912) = ( 83903 × 83912) / 1
LCM(83903,83912) = 7040468536 / 1
LCM(83903,83912) = 7040468536
